Ingredients:

- 1 cup pumpkin, canned unsweetened
- 3 cups oats, not cooked
- 4 tbsp maple syrup (or use stevia instead)
- 1/2 tsp cinnamon
- 1/2 tsp pumpkin pie spice
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 1 tbsp flax seeds
- 1 cup walnuts
- 1/2 cup dark chocolate chips.
Mix everything together in a large bowl. You kind of want to press and fold to get everything together. Roll into balls about 1 inch in diameter. Place on a wax paper and chill for about 30 minutes.
